The Perl Toolchain Summit needs more sponsors. If your company depends on Perl, please support this very important event.

Changes for version 0.042 - 2017-02-13

  • Use the subtest bits now in TAP::SimpleOutput
  • No code changes, just the above test tweak. Overdue release as GA :)

Changes for version 0.041-TRIAL - 2016-11-12 (TRIAL RELEASE)

  • Added a ':validate' export group.
  • Make -compose subtest messages a little cleaner.
  • add does_metaroles_ok()! (Not sure why I waited this long...)

Changes for version 0.040-TRIAL - 2016-11-10 (TRIAL RELEASE)

  • Make more things consistent with naming in tests, e.g. "Class's attribute foo" vs "foo", etc.
  • does_{,not_}ok() now handles metaclasses that don't do roles
  • has_attribute_ok now honors -subtest

Changes for version 0.039-TRIAL - 2016-10-10 (TRIAL RELEASE)

  • Use prototypes consistently across our test functions.
  • Moose metaclasses now pass is_class_ok(). *le sigh*
  • Role attributes are now validated w.r.t.:
    • required
    • lazy
  • Attribute validation checks are now also tested w.r.t.:
    • required
    • lazy

Modules

More tools for testing Moose packages
Various utility functions for TMM (and maybe others!)